Post on 22-Apr-2015
description
00
ApresentaçãoOlavo Castro é arquiteto de soluções na Concrete Solutions. Tecnólogo em Processamento de Dados, tem mais de quinze anos de experiência em TI, principalmente em desenvolvimento de software Java e .NET trabalha com métodos ágeis desde 2012 e acredita que é um jeito certo de desenvolver software atualmente.
00
00
O que entregamos:
00
Alguns clientes:
00
Trajetória:
Desenvolvimento ágil: “fazer certo” e Lean Innovation (Lean Startup em corporação): “a coisa certa”
00
The Barrel Rider: “Waterfall kills”
00
Mas… Ágil não é o suficiente
ANTI-PATTERNS
00
Surdo, cego e mudo: “nós não vamos abandonar o prédio”
00
A Rainha de Copas: “cortem-lhe a cabeça!”
00
Maximum Viable Product: La Sagrada Família
Gaudí fez um projeto tão ambicioso e fluido para a catedral de Barcelona (La Sagrada Família) que está em execução desde 1882 e deve ficar pronto em 2026.
Frase clássica: “Não podemos entrar em produção sem todos estes ‘features’ ou com menos do que a concorrência"
00
Product Owner (PO)
Scrum Master
DevOps
Growth Hacker
User Experienc
e (UX)
Coder
Os seis papéis em um time ágil:
QA
00
Desenvolvimento de produto digital:
00
ResultadosAumenta sua chance de sucesso em mais de 200%
Pelo menos 3 vezes mais chances de sucesso
00
- Descobrir o problema- Descoberta de cliente;- Descoberta e desenvolvimento do produto:Criar novas funcionalidades, medir a aceitação do cliente e iterar.
- Ciclos curtos de aprendizado em todas as fases- Voltar (ou não) ao problema/cliente- Gerenciar o produto
Descoberta de produto mobile:
00
-
Desenvolvimento de Produtos Mobile
00
Controle de Qualidade
integração contínua,
build automatizado
Testes Unitários
Testes funcionais
automatizados
Test Cloud Testes de integração
e performace
DashBoards, Relatórios, análise de “causas raiz”, indicadores
00
Qualidade, testes
automatizados e integração
contínua
Analytics Aquisição, Atribuição
Monitorar Disponibilidade e Performance
Appstore Optimization
DashBoards, Relatórios, análise de “causas raiz”, indicadores
Monitoramento e Gerenciamento Mobile: COM (Centro de Operações Mobile)
00
• Onde estão os desenvolvedores mobile• Como formar este time nas novas práticas de
engenharia• Como escalar os times e manter qualidade• Como automatizar as práticas de
desenvolvimento de produto numa plataforma
Desafio atual:
00
Alguns clientes (+ de 30 aplicações):
00
00
www.concretesolutions.com.brblog.concretesolutions.com.br
São PauloRua Flórida, 1670 - bl.2 - Sala: 21Brooklin - São Paulo - CEP: 04565-001Tel.: +55 11 4119-0449
Rio de JaneiroRua São jose’, 90 Sala: 2121Centro, Rio de Janeiro- CEP: 20010.020Tel.: +55 21 2240-2030
00
-
Desenvolvimento de Produtos Mobile
QA